In this lecture I will explore the opportunities and challenges afforded by the rich linguistic landscape that is India. I will examine theoretical accounts of literacy development with an eye on the visually distinct orthographies of the region and its unique architecture to capture spoken language. Pedagogical frameworks for supporting literacy development and the many gaps in research that still need addressing will be touched upon.
